Tea bar machine
Technical Field
The utility model belongs to the technical field of drinking water equipment, a tea bar machine that waste water recycling was used is related to.
Background
The tea bar machine is widely applied to families, offices and various leisure and entertainment places, mainly aims at the problems that the heating temperature of the traditional water dispenser cannot reach the boiling water temperature, the barreled water is difficult to install, the water dispenser is easy to breed bacterial scales to generate secondary pollution, the water dispenser is difficult to clean, the water dispenser is repeatedly heated after being started and is boiled for a long time to generate 'rolling water', the power consumption is high, the heating of a hot liner material is easy to generate carcinogenic nitrite, the heating speed is low and the like, is improved, and realizes the luxurious transformation and the regeneration of the water dispenser.
The existing tea bar machine mainly comprises a water faucet used for discharging water, a heating seat used for heating a kettle and a control panel convenient to control, wherein the control panel is arranged on a machine body, a controller connected with the control panel and a cabinet body used for placing barreled water are arranged inside the machine body, a water pipe of the water faucet is connected with the barreled water through a water pump, the controller is connected with the water pump, and the heating seat is connected with the controller. Current tea bar machine passes through the water of controller control water intaking pump in with the bottled water and takes out from tap, has the function singleness, can only be used for heating for the kettle, and barreled water volume and weight are all bigger moreover, change consuming time power, and the not good problem of product use experience.

Detailed Description
The invention will be described in more detail with reference to the following examples:
the bar tea machine as shown in figures 1 to 4 comprises a water tap 1-1 for water outlet, a heating seat 1-4 for heating a teapot 12 and a control panel 1-3 convenient to operate and control, a controller 1-2 connected with an external socket through a plug is arranged in the machine body 1, the heating seat 1-4 and the control panel 1-3 are both connected with the controller 1-2 through a circuit, a slag-water separating device 4 is also arranged in the machine body 1, a water inlet 11 communicated with the slag-water separating device 4 is arranged outside the machine body 1, the water inlet 11 is mainly connected with a waste water pipe of a tea table and can be used for injecting tap water, a drainage channel 4-4 of the slag-water separating device 4 is connected with a waste water tank 5, a slag discharge channel 4-5 of the slag-water separating device 4 is connected with a slag discharge port 10, a water purifier 6 is connected below the waste water tank 5, a raw water tank 7 is connected below the water purifier 6; a water taking pipe of the water faucet 1-1 is connected with the raw water tank 7 through a water taking pump 1-1-1, the water taking pump 1-1-1 is connected with a controller 1-2 through a circuit, and the controller 1-2 can control the on and off of the water taking pump 1-1-1; the machine body 1 is also provided with a cleaning tank 3 for cleaning tea sets and cups, and a cleaning drain hole 3-1 communicated with the residue-water separation device 4 is arranged in the cleaning tank 3; the machine body 1 is also provided with a flushing tank 2 mainly used for flushing a screen 12-1 in the teapot 12, a flushing drain hole 2-1 communicated with the residue-water separation device 4 is arranged in the flushing tank 2, a flushing spray head 2-2 is also arranged in the flushing tank 2, the high water pressure flushing of the flushing spray head 2-2 can effectively flush tea leaves in the screen 12-1, a water suction pipe of the flushing spray head 2-2 is connected with a raw water tank 7 through a water suction pump 2-2-1, the water suction pump 2-2-1 is connected with a controller 1-2 through a circuit, and the controller 1-2 can control the opening and closing of the water suction pump 2-2-1; as shown in figure 5, the residue-water separation device 4 comprises a circular tube 4-2 provided with a water inlet 4-2-1 at the top and a water filtering hole 4-2-2 at the bottom, the water filtering hole 4-2-2 is connected with a water drainage channel 4-4, one end of the circular tube 4-2 is connected with a residue discharge channel 4-5, the other end of the circular tube 4-2 is provided with a motor 4-1 connected with a controller 1-2 through a circuit, the controller 1-2 can control the opening and closing of the motor 4-1, a rotating shaft of the motor 4-1 is connected with a conveying screw rod 4-3, the conveying screw rod 4-3 penetrates through the inside of the circular tube 4-2 to the residue discharge channel 4-5, the tea set, the tea cup or the screen 12-1 is cleaned, and tea leaf residues are mixed in the wastewater, when the wastewater, the wastewater flows to a drainage channel 4-4 from a water filtering hole 4-2-2, and the tea leaves residue remained in the circular tube 4-2 is rotationally transferred to a residue discharge channel 4-5 through a conveying screw 4-3; a drying bin 8 for storing tea leaves is also arranged between the slag discharge channel 4-5 and the slag discharge port 10, the drying bin 8 is connected with a dryer 8-1 for drying the tea leaves, the bottom of the drying bin 8 is provided with a valve, the dryer 8-1 and the valve are both connected with a controller 1-2 through a circuit, and the controller 1-2 can control the opening and closing of the dryer 8-1 and the valve; a grinding machine 9 for grinding the dried tea leaves into tea powder is arranged between the dryer 8-1 and the residue discharge port 10, the grinding machine 9 is connected with the controller 1-2 through a circuit, the controller 1-2 can control the opening and closing of the grinding machine 9, the raw water tank 7 is provided with a water replenishing port 7-1 for replenishing edible water, the raw water tank 7 is further provided with a sterilizing device 7-2 connected with the controller 1-2 through a circuit, and the sterilizing device 7-2 in the embodiment adopts an ozone sterilization mode to sterilize the edible water in the raw water tank 7.
When the teapot is used, a teapot 12 cleaned in a cleaning tank 3 is placed on a heating seat 1-4, tea leaves are filled in a screen 12-1 cleaned in a flushing tank 2, the teapot 12 is placed, wastewater mixed with tea leaves is generated in the cleaning tank 3 and the flushing tank 2 and flows into a residue-water separation device 4, the wastewater flows into a wastewater tank 5 from a water filtering hole 4-2-2, edible water is obtained through a water purifier 6 and enters a raw water tank 7, an edible water in the raw water tank 7 is injected into the teapot 12 from a faucet 1-1 through a button control water pump 1-1 on a control panel 1-3, and the edible water in the raw water tank 7 can be sprayed out of a flushing nozzle 2-2 through a water suction pump 2-2-1 to flush the screen 12-1; the motor is controlled to be started through a button on the control panel 1-3 to control the motor 4-1, the conveying screw rod 4-3 starts to rotate to convey the tea dregs to the drying bin 8 flexibly and slowly, the dryer 8-1 dries the tea dregs, the control valve is opened to convey the dried tea dregs to the grinder, and finally the grinder is controlled to grind the dried tea dregs into tea powder and convey the tea powder out of the dreg discharging port 10.
